Output 94a68666a6cbf3e468537d76f31c6c9dc4bc65f5d009e817e1358e7e41ecf132:1

value
24526878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52830c8f67626ccec5e06f74c63d935898b3564f OP_EQUAL
address
39DJKirMvM7ZKhD9vgGXymSxK2KMsTttFa
transaction
94a68666a6cbf3e468537d76f31c6c9dc4bc65f5d009e817e1358e7e41ecf132
spent
true